قحزنه

Root entry · 5 derived lemmas

This root primarily relates to striking or beating someone severely, often to the point of felling them. It also extends to terms for weapons used for such striking, like clubs and swords.

Derived headwords

قَحْزَنَهُverb
  1. 1.
    to strike severelyboth

    To strike or beat someone until they fall down.

تَقَحْزَنَverb
  1. 1.
    to be struck severelyboth

    To be struck or beaten until one falls down.

قَحْزَنَةnoun
  1. 1.
    clubclassical

    A stick or club used for striking.

  2. 2.
    cudgelclassical

    A heavy stick or club, often used as a weapon.

قَحَازِنnoun
  1. 1.
    clubsclassical

    Plural of قحزنة (qahzanah), referring to clubs or cudgels.

القَحْزَنَاتnoun
  1. 1.
    swordsclassical

    A specific type of swords belonging to Al-Mundhir bin Ma' al-Sama'.

Parallel reading

قَحْزَنَهُ، بالزاي، حتى تَقَحْزَنَ
He struck him, with the za', until he fell down.
حتى تَقَحْزَنَ
Until he fell down.
والقَحْزَنَة: العَصَا، أو الهِرَاوَة
And al-qahzanah: the stick, or the cudgel.
ج: قَحَازِن
Plural: qahazin.
والقَحْزَنَات: سُيُوف المُنْذِر بن مَاء السَّمَاء
And al-qahzanat: the swords of Al-Mundhir bin Ma' al-Sama'.
